Where to stay in Hoshizakicho

Nagoya City Centre
Museums, hot springs, and coffeehouses highlight some notable features of Nagoya City Centre. Make a stop by Nagoya City Science Museum or Winc Aichi while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Fushimi Station or Marunouchi Station to get around town.

Sakae
In the heart of Nagoya, this bustling commercial district offers shopping at Matsuzakaya, Maruei Sakae, and Mitsukoshi, as well as the iconic 180-meter Nagoya TV Tower. Enjoy diverse dining options at Oasis 21, which also houses a bus terminal.

Meieki
While you're in Meieki, take in top sights like Midland Square or Takashimaya, and hop on the metro to see more the city at Meitetsu Nagoya Station or Kokusai Center Station.

Nishiki
Hot springs, coffeehouses, and shopping are just a few things travelers like about Nishiki. Sights like Sunshine Sakae and Sakura Avenue Lind with Ginkgo Tree are spots to explore, and you can get around the greater Nagoya area at Fushimi Station.

Naka Ward
Centrally located in Nagoya, Naka Ward boasts the bustling Sakae shopping area, including an underground mall, and the traditional Ōsu market near Ōsu Kannon temple. Explore Nagoya Castle, museums, and diverse dining options with convenient transport links.
